Job Summary
A detail-oriented, analytical troubleshooter with 3-5 years of Systems Administrator professional experience in similar positions within a Microsoft on-premises and cloud architecture. The Systems Administrator will be responsible for PCI's Infrastructure & Network needs as well as being responsible for implementing and managing all Infrastructure and Security services within our onsite NOC. As a member in our Infrastructure and Security teams you will build, and maintain critical solutions and technologies through implementation, and launch, working closely with peers in Software Engineering, Security, Compliance, Service Desk, and key business leaders across the Organization.
Primary Responsibilities and Essential Functions
Deploying, maintaining, monitoring, and supporting Nutanix AHV & VMware virtualization platforms in a highly secure, Nutanix, Cisco, Fortinet, environment
Troubleshooting & resolving complex technical issues.
Participates in cross-functional projects, planning and architecture discussions and decisions.
Documentation of policies, processes, procedures, and all key Infrastructure
Respond to automated notifications of problem events and resolution of those issues.
Lifecycle management and capacity planning for virtualization platforms
Managing and configuring servers, firewalls, networks
Maintaining, and testing a Disaster Recovery (DR) Infrastructure
Security, monitor and mitigate the latest threats and discuss the organization's security posture in detail with customers, partners, and relevant third parties.
Participates in and supports PCI's yearly Security Audits and Certification process working hand in hand with the Security Team as the hands-on expert and security project resource.
Keep current on new technologies and training.
Participate in 24x7 on-call support rotation.
